The beauty of building your own PC is the fact that you can make sure its upgradable in the future, I would look at buying the following items and not scrimping becuse they will last you years if you buy clever:
Case - Buy the best case you can and read all reviews before deciding, make sure the case has the features to allow you to upgrade in the future
PSU - Make sure you buy a decent name brand PSU, again you want to get the best you can, you can buy a cheap one but then you will struggle to overclock and also if you do upgrade you may need to buy another one.
Monitor - I know you said you were going to use a 32" tv, not sure how that will be for normal web browsing and other non gaming tasks. Might be worth checking as if not you will need to look for a decent 22" ish monitor as well.
